Abstract:

Metal catalysis plays a crucial role in the Heck reaction, but it is prone to issues such as metal residue. In response to this issue, this article has developed a new way of encapsulating metal catalysts, which involves uniformly mixing the metal catalyst with organic silicone adhesive or uniformly mixing the metal catalyst with Fe3O4 and organic silicone adhesive. The resulting supported catalysts or magnetic supported catalysts are less prone to fragmentation, maintain good catalytic activity, and are easier to weigh and transfer, while also being readily filterable and recoverable. Experiments show that after 7 cycles of use, the organic silicone gel supported palladium catalyst (Pd/C@Glue) can still achieve a product yield of 85% in the Heck reaction, indicating that Pd/C@Glue has a high catalytic cycling efficiency in the Heck reaction. In addition, Pd/C@Glue is cycled 7 times in the Heck reaction, and the residual palladium content in the reaction solution is all below 26 ppm, indicating a low amount of metal leaching in the reaction solution. In order to achieve magnetic recovery of catalysts, a novel magnetic supported catalyst is obtained by simultaneously loading Fe3O4 and palladium catalysts onto organic silicone gel (Pd/C-Fe3O4@Glue) in this paper. Experiments show that the magnetic catalyst has good catalytic effect after multiple cycles of use.
